一种基于位置服务的任务分配方法、装置及其系统的制作方法
【技术领域】
[0001]本发明涉及一种基于位置服务的任务分配方法及其系统,属于通信技术领域。
【背景技术】
[0002]企业效率的提高,依赖于管理水平的提升。如何管理好任务和人员之间的关系,对于解决紧急问题为主要利润来源的企业至关重要。因此,怎样在减少沟通成本的前提下,还能高效地分配任务,成为企业管理的一大难题。
[0003]在现有技术中,企业在进行任务分配时通常采用人工进行。例如,项目经理定期安排工程师到客户处巡检,在发生突发问题后,项目经理再根据各个工程师的技能以及工作情况,派工程师到现场处理。单纯的靠上级对员工的熟悉程度,以及临时的沟通来分派任务,具有以下弊端:
[0004]首先,对于人员工作较忙时,项目经理多次与相关人员进行电话沟通后,可能也无法找到合适的人,导致任务无法及时派出。其次,由于人工分配任务具有主观性,中间多次筛选才能找到合适人选,无法第一时间解决问题,中间的沟通和时间成本是非常高的。接着,由于项目经理对于人员的技能熟练情况未知,即便派出了人员,但是还是无法快速解决问题,致使人力资源不能够被充分利用。另外,对于外派人员,企业无法准确及时掌握其工作状态和工作效率;同时在任务处理完后,企业的效率内控部门也无法及时获知客户满意度。
【发明内容】
[0005]针对现有技术的不足,本发明所要解决的技术问题在于提供一种基于位置服务的任务分配方法。
[0006]本发明所要解决的另一技术问题在于提供一种实现上述任务分配方法的任务分配装置。
[0007]本发明所要解决的又一技术问题在于提供一种包含上述任务分配装置的任务分配系统。
[0008]为实现上述发明目的,本发明采用下述的技术方案:
[0009]—方面,本发明提供一种基于位置服务的任务分配方法,包括:
[0010]发布任务位置、任务类型以及任务级别信息;
[0011]获取人员的实时位置信息,根据所述任务位置查找在任务范围内的人员;
[0012]根据所述任务类型、所述任务级别查找可执行任务人员;
[0013]下发任务指令至所述可执行任务人员。
[0014]进一步地,根据所述任务位置查找在任务范围内的人员,包括:
[0015]将任务位置的地址信息转换成经度和玮度信息;
[0016]根据所述经度和玮度信息判断人员的实时位置信息是否在设定的任务范围内。
[0017]进一步地,根据所述任务类型、所述任务级别查找可执行任务人员,包括:
[0018]获取人员的状态信息,并查找处于待命状态的人员;
[0019]获取人员的技能类型信息,查找与所述任务类型相匹配的人员;
[0020]获取人员的技能成熟度信息,查找与所述任务级别相匹配的人员;
[0021]将符合条件的人员状态改为工作状态。
[0022]进一步地,所述技能成熟度由人员成功执行的任务数量决定;其中,当人员成功执行完任务后,所述任务数量加I。
[0023]进一步地,当没有查找到可执行任务人员时,提示手工配置的告警信息。
[0024]进一步地,所述任务分配方法还包括:
[0025]若所述可执行任务人员不接受任务,自动查找下一个符合条件的人员;
[0026]若所述可执行任务人员接受任务,记录任务接受时间、人员出发时间、到场时间以及离场时间
[0027]另一方面,本发明提供了一种基于位置服务的任务分配装置,包括:
[0028]发布单元,用于配置发布任务位置、任务类型、任务级别的任务信息;
[0029]位置存储单元,用于接收并存储实时人员的位置信息、状态信息以及时间信息;
[0030]人员配置单元,用于存储人员的技能类型、技能成熟度信息;
[0031]控制单元,用于根据所述任务信息查找符合条件的人员,并向所述人员下发任务指令。
[0032]进一步地,所述任务分配装置还包括转换单元,用于地址信息与经度、玮度之间的转换。
[0033]进一步地,所述任务分配装置还包括级别判断单元,用于记录成功执行的任务数量,并根据所述任务数量确定所述技能成熟度。
[0034]进一步地,所述任务分配装置还包括告警单元,用于没有查找到符合所述任务信息的人员时,发送告警信息。
[0035]进一步地,所述任务分配装置还包括考勤单元,用于根据所述位置存储单元中的位置信息、时间信息生成人员的工时记录。
[0036]又一方面,本发明提供了一种基于位置服务的任务分配系统,包括位置感应装置以及上述的任务分配装置;
[0037]所述位置感应装置用于实时记录人员的位置信息、状态信息以及时间信息,并发送至所述任务分配装置中;
[0038]所述任务分配装置根据所述位置感应装置发送的信息,自动分配任务。
[0039]本发明提供的基于位置服务的任务分配方法、装置及其系统,不仅可以自动记录并判断人员的技能成熟度,还可以通过人员的具体位置、工作状态、技能成熟度自动分派任务,极大地降低了任务分派的时间成本以及沟通成本。另外,本发明还可以准确记录人员每个任务的工作时间,实现了外派人员的考勤统计。
【附图说明】
[0040]为了更清楚地说明本发明实施例中的技术方案,下面将对实施例描述中所需要使用的附图作简单地介绍,显而易见地,下面描述中的附图仅仅是本发明的一些实施例,对于本领域普通技术人员来讲,在不付出创造性劳动的前提下,还可以根据这些附图获得其它的附图。
[0041]图1为本发明所提供的基于位置服务的任务分配方法的流程图;
[0042]图2为本发明中根据任务信息查找可执行任务人员的流程图;
[0043]图3为本发明所提供的基于位置服务的任务分配装置的原理图。
【具体实施方式】
[0044]下面将结合本发明实施例中的附图,对本发明实施例中的技术方案进行清楚、完整地描述,显然,所描述的实施例仅仅是本发明一部分实施例,而不是全部的实施例。基于本发明中的实施例,本领域普通技术人员在没有做出创造性劳动前提下所获得的所有其它实施例,都属于本发明保护的范围。
[0045]参见图1,本发明所提供一种基于位置服务的任务分配方法,具体包括:
[0046]步骤SI,发布任务位置、任务类型、任务级别信息;
[0047]步骤S2,获取人员的实时位置信息,根据任务位置查找在任务范围内的人员;
[0048]步骤S3,根据任务类型、任务级别查找可执行任务人员;
[0049]步骤S4,下发任务指令至可执行任务人员。
[0050]本发明所提供的基于位置服务的任务分配方法,通过实时获取人员的位置信息,可以第一时间获知任务位置附近的工作人员;再进一步,获取工作人员所具有的技能类型,根据任务类型筛选出具有相关任务技能的人。为了保证解决任务的高效性,在筛选出具有相关任务技能的人员之后,根据任务级别信息,筛选出技能成熟度符合相应任务级别的人员。因此与现有技术相比,本发明通过人员的位置信息、技能类型以及技能成熟度信息自动分派任务,极大地降低了任务分派时间成本以及中间的沟通成本,下面对各个步骤的具体实施过程进行详细介绍。
[0051]步骤SI,发布任务位置、任务类型以及任务级别信息。
[0052]具体地,在创建任务时,任务创建人发布任务所在的地址信息、任务类型以及任务级别信息。其中,任务类型用于表示执行该项任务人员所需的技能类型。任务级别用于表示执行该项任务,人员所需的技能成熟度。
[0053]步骤S2,获取人员的实时位置信息,根据任务位置查找在任务范围内的人员。
[0054]本发明中,每个人员需配置位置感应终端,用于实时记录并上报人员所在的具体位置和状态信息。在任务创建人发布任务后,获取位置感应终端上报的信息,并根据任务位置在设定的任务范围内查找符合条件的工作人员。
[0055]在任务创建人输入任务位置后,需要将位置信息转换为经度和玮度值。具体地,根据任务所在的经度和玮度为中心,检索在一定半径范围内的人员,即任务地址的经玮度加减一定数值即可。本实施例中,以1km为半径进行筛选,即通过经玮度加减0.1即可。当以1km为半径范围没有人员时,将半径扩大为20km的范围内查找,即任务地址经玮度加减
0.2度范围内的所有人员,以此类推,最大到直径200km(此值可设置)以内的为止。若没有,则给任务创建人发送提醒,提示人工分配任务。
[0056]步骤S3,根据任务类型、任务级别查找可执行任务人员。
[0057]具体